The hot/cold alternation as a method of personal care dates back to the end of 19th century, when Sebastian Kneipp discovered the thermal and mechanical effects of hydrotherapy, while studying its impact on the nervous and immune systems.
Actually, the so-called “Kneipp Cure” was a much more complex method that paved the way to the current concept of “holistic” therapy, thus considering the individual as an indissoluble marriage of body and soul. In fact, it is founded on 5 main pillars:
- Hydrotherapy
- Phytotherapy
- Nutrition
- Exercise
- A balanced lifestyle
